מפרט הנכס
סוג שם: PropertyValueSpecification
הרחבה של לא מוחשי
שם |
סוג |
תיאור |
ערך ברירת מחדל |
טקסט או Thing |
ערך ברירת המחדל של הקלט. בנכסים שצפויים להיות ליטרל, ברירת המחדל היא ערך מילולי – עבור נכסים שצפויים אובייקט – זהו מזהה של אחד מהערכים הנוכחיים. |
ערך מקסימלי |
מספר |
הערך העליון של מאפיין או מאפיין כלשהו. |
minValue |
מספר |
הערך הנמוך יותר של מאפיינים או מאפיינים מסוימים. |
ערכים מרובים |
בוליאני |
אם לנכס יש כמה ערכים. ברירת המחדל היא False. |
קריאה בלבדערך |
בוליאני |
מציין אם ניתן לשנות נכס כלשהו או לא. ברירת המחדל היא False. אם תציינו זאת עבור נכס שיש לו גם ערך, הוא יפעל בדומה לקלט "מוסתר" בטופס HTML. |
ערך שלב |
מספר |
המאפייןstepValue מציין את רמת הפירוט הצפויה (וחובה) של הערך ב-PropertyValueSpecification. |
ערך MaxMax |
מספר |
המדיניות מציינת את הטווח המותר למספר תווים בערך מילולי. |
ערךMinLength |
מספר |
המדיניות מציינת את הטווח המינימלי המותר למספר תווים בערך מילולי. |
ערך שם |
טקסט |
מציין את שם ה-PropertyValueSpecification לשימוש בתבניות ה-URL ובקידוד הטפסים, בדומה ל-input@name ב-HTML. |
ערך תבנית |
טקסט |
מציין ביטוי רגולרי לבדיקת ערכים מילוליים בהתאם למפרט ה-HTML. |
ערך נדרש |
בוליאני |
האם חובה למלא את הנכס כדי להשלים את הפעולה. ברירת המחדל היא False. |
אלא אם צוין אחרת, התוכן של דף זה הוא ברישיון Creative Commons Attribution 4.0 ודוגמאות הקוד הן ברישיון Apache 2.0. לפרטים, ניתן לעיין במדיניות האתר Google Developers. Java הוא סימן מסחרי רשום של חברת Oracle ו/או של השותפים העצמאיים שלה.
עדכון אחרון: 2024-09-04 (שעון UTC).
[null,null,["עדכון אחרון: 2024-09-04 (שעון UTC)."],[[["`PropertyValueSpecification` extends `Intangible` and describes the metadata of a property's value like default, minimum, and maximum values."],["It specifies constraints on the property value such as allowed data types, length, and whether it's required or read-only."],["This type helps define how property values should be handled and validated within a given context, like a web form or structured data."],["Properties like `multipleValues`, `readonlyValue`, and `valueRequired` provide control over the behavior and presentation of the associated property."],["Developers can use attributes like `valueName` and `valuePattern` to manage URL templates, form encoding, and data validation according to specific requirements."]]],["`PropertyValueSpecification` defines properties for input values. It includes `defaultValue` (text or thing), `maxValue`, and `minValue` (numbers). `multipleValues`, `readonlyValue`, and `valueRequired` are booleans that manage input behavior. `stepValue`, `valueMaxLength`, and `valueMinLength` control numerical and textual granularity and length. The `valueName` identifies the specification and the `valuePattern` tests literal values using a regular expression. The content also specifies the type of each property.\n"]]